Pros

-As an employee-owned company, all members of the business are stakeholders and care for company's performance -ESOP is fantastic with a three-year vestment period -Incredibly difficult to be fired, job security! -Health benefits are mint for singles (and less-so for families) -Pay is in-market for job titles, although slow for internal advancement.

Cons

-Slow with market changes -Conservative with allocation of funds and strategies -No 'new' job creation in smaller locations... only replacing vacancies by death, retirement, or turnover
